The Taiga Rescue Network is looking for an experienced, self-motivated and committed person to take on the task of Information Coordinator at the network's International Coordination Centre in Northern Sweden.

Taiga Rescue Network (TRN) is an international network of 200 environmental organizations and indigenous peoples groups working for the conservation and sustainable use of the world's boreal forests (taiga).

TRN is guided by an International Reference Group (IRG) and a consensus based platform outlining its aims and activities. One of the primary functions of its International Coordination Centre (ICC) is to act as an information clearinghouse on issues related to boreal forest and peoples issues, both for the network's participants and for external actors. We publish an international quarterly newsletter Taiga News, a monthly internal bulletin, and between two and three reports a year. We also manage an increasing number of topical email lists.
